I feel whoever it was who said that the bigger your refund, the larger the interest-free loan that you are giving to the government.  I completely agree with this.  I keep my exceptions at '2' for the first 2/3 of the year and then decrease my excemptions to '0' at end of August.  It pretty much means that I don't get a refund, but it also means that I get to keep most of that money in my pocket year round, or savings account all year around instead of it stuffing the coffers of the government.
